This research looks at the entirety of the patient pathway and proposes a package of policy recommendations. These range from how to best address the bottleneck in general practice and diagnostics, to the method of clinical prioritisation, the communication with the patient, the role for pre-habilitation, and then finally considers the policy framework that should underpin an expansion in elective care capacity over the medium term.
